Iv been abroad for 5 days was really difficult to eat! Couldn't wait to go shopping today, so filled up on scrambled eggs, bacon, mushrooms, cheese, strawberries & cream!! Can anyone refresh me on recipe for peanut butter mug cake? X
 
The recipe I used was 2 and a half tablespoons lower carb peanut butter, half teaspoon baking powder and one large egg all whizzed together then nuked in the microwave for one minute. Also nice with one rounded teaspoon raw cocoa powder stirred in to the mix.

HTH
